Commercial Roof

large-scale services usually choose a roof business that can offer commercial roofing services that would not considerably interfere their routine company operations. There are a number of roofer that provide special services for commercial homes such as leaving car park without particles and cleaning entranceways of any obstructions so that your organization can run uninterrupted. There are numerous types of roofing to choose from for your industrial structure. The selection would mainly depend upon the cost, the slope of your roofing system, and the climate condition in your region. Asphalt shingles are the most often utilized type of shingles both on residential and business roofing structures. Strengthened with wood fibers, fiberglass or some organic products, asphalt shingles can last to 2-3 years. Laminated shingles are also made from asphalt however are available in a broader range of colors and textures that make it appear more pricey shake or slate tiles. Metal roofings are anticipated to last in between 30 to 50 years and are considerably cheaper than asphalt shingles if appropriately installed. This kind of roof material can withstand the majority of extreme weather but have been known to dent after some time. Cooper is another alternative to think about, although it is much costly than aluminum. Nevertheless, with copper roofs, you can expect it to last up to 100 years. When it comes to wood shakes particularly for commercial roofing, Cedar is the top choice. Normal expense of wood shake application can add to 50% higher than other roof applications. Slate shingles are significantly much heavier and harder to install. They are also quite vulnerable however can definitely include charm and elegance to any structure.

material to think about for you industrial roofing needs. Tiles are normally made from concrete, clay or rubber. Clay tiles are more costly than concrete tiles but they are basically the same in regards to efficiency and durability. Tiles are a lot heavier than other roofing materials, so you might require additional structural assistance for your roofing system.

Flat Roofs

Flat roofings are a great method to keep a structure safe from water. Knowing precisely what to do with a flat roofing system will guarantee you have a working roofing system that will last a long period of time.

may look good, and are extremely typical, flat roofings do require regular upkeep and detailed repair in order to effectively prevent water seepage. correctly, you'll be happy with your flat roof for a very long time.

Flat roofing systems aren't as popular and/or attractive as its more recent equivalents, such as tile, copper, or slate roofing systems. They are simply as essential and need even more attention. In order to avoid getting rid of money on short-term repairs, you need to know exactly how flat roof systems are developed, the various types of flat roofing systems that are offered, and the importance of routine evaluation and maintenance.

A flat roof system works by providing a water resistant membrane over a building. It includes one or more layers of hydrophobic materials that is put over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is generally placed in between roofing membrane.

Flashing, or thin strips of material such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ure elements to prevent water infiltration.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and rain gutters by the roofing system's small pitch.

There are four most typical types of flat roofing systems. Listed in order of increasing resilience and expense,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, multiple-ply or built-up,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roof that is applied over and existing roofing system,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ofs.

Utilized given that the 1890s, asphalt roll roofing typically includes one layer of asphalt-saturated organic or fiberglass base felts that are used over roof fel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and generally covered with a granular mineral surface area. The seams are typically covered over with a roofing substance. It can last about 10 years.

Single-ply membrane roof is the newest type of roofing material. It is typically utilized to replace multiple-ply roofings. 10 to 12 year warranties are common, but proper installation is vital and maintenance is still needed.

Built-up or multiple-ply roof, also known as BUR, is made from overlapping rolls of saturated or coated felts or mats that are sprinkled with layers of bitumen and appeared with a granular roofing ballast, sheet, or tile pavers that are utilized to secure the underlying products from the weather. BURs are created to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the materials utilized.

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finish of asphalt or coal tar. Since the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es checking and maintaining the seams of the roofing system challenging.

Lastly, flat-seamed roofs have been utilized because the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last numerous decades depending upon the quality of the material, maintenance, and exposure to the elements.

Galvanized metal does need regular painting in order to avoid corrosion and split seams need to be resoldered. Other metal surface areas, such as copper, can end up being pitted and pinholed from acid raid and normally needs replacing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are favored as lasting flat roofings.
